The Market Today
Wednesday delivered a split-tape session: equities pushed higher (S&P 500 +0.84%, Nasdaq +1.08%, Dow +0.41%) while crypto sold off broadly — Bitcoin (BTC) dropped -1.94% to $63,824 and Ethereum (ETH) fell -1.05% to $1,734.73. The divergence is telling. Institutional capital is rotating deeper into AI infrastructure equities on the back of NVIDIA Corp. (NASDAQ:NVDA)'s headline-grabbing $25 billion bond sale, while crypto sits in a post-FOMC hangover as the hawkish dot plot from last week continues to weigh on risk-on alternatives. The "Iran Peace Deal" catalyst that lifted markets over the past few sessions is now fully priced in.
